  14. M

    Turned front rotors and new pads, now shakes!

    If they were already warped, I dont recommend getting them turned as you will have thicker and thinner spots and it will warp again very easily.. The only reason rotors should be turned is if there are shallow grooves in them and you are replacing the pads as well. Your pads should be fine as...
